Silotech Group is seeking an experienced Full-Stack Developer to support the XC3 platform initiative. This developer will play a key role in integrating a third-party developed UI with both Salesforce and AWS-native services. The position involves building scalable and secure solutions that support AI-driven insights, cross-platform data interaction, and federal compliance.
Location
San Antonio, TX (Remote Work Eligible)
Clearance Requirements
Must be eligible for a DoD security clearance (Active clearance preferred).
